At 10:02am on May 9, 2008, Kelley Irish said…
Hi Lisa,

You can capture the video's with Cam studio. Then I import them into windows movie maker or IMivie where you can add transitions and titles. I have done the life cycle of the butterfly, ocean life, story elements, Anything the kids can draw and write about they can make a movie about. Try flip sticks and aniboom next:)
